Engineered flooring repair services focus on restoring the appearance and stability of multi-layered flooring systems commonly found in residential and commercial properties. These services typically involve fixing issues such as loose or squeaky planks, surface scratches, water damage, and uneven surfaces. Skilled technicians assess the extent of damage and employ specialized techniques to replace damaged planks, re-glue loose sections, or sand and refinish surfaces to bring back the flooring’s original look and functionality. Proper repair not only improves aesthetic appeal but also helps maintain the structural integrity of the flooring over time.

Many problems can arise with engineered flooring, including warping, buckling, or delamination, often caused by moisture intrusion, improper installation, or general wear and tear. Repair services help address these issues by identifying underlying causes and implementing solutions to prevent further damage. For instance, addressing moisture problems early can prevent future warping, while replacing damaged planks restores the floor’s uniform appearance. These services are essential for extending the lifespan of engineered floors and ensuring they continue to perform well in everyday use.

Discover typical Engineered Flooring Repair project ranges for Longmeadow, MA.

Repair Cost Range - The typical cost for engineered flooring repairs varies from $200 to $800,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ed. For minor fixes, costs may be closer to $200, while extensive repairs can approach $800 or more.

Material and Labor Fees - Repair services often include charges for materials such as replacement planks, which can range from $50 to $200 per plank. Labor costs generally fall between $100 and $400, influenced by the repair complexity.

Additional Expenses - In cases requiring sanding or refinishing, costs can increase by $300 to $1,000, depending on the area size and finish quality. Unexpected issues like subfloor damage may add to the overall expense.

Cost Factors - The total expense for engineered flooring repair services varies based on damage severity, repair scope, and local contractor rates. Contact local service providers for specific estimates tailored to individual projects.

What types of damage can be repaired on engineered flooring? Local flooring professionals can address issues such as scratches, gouges, water damage, and loose or warped planks.

How long does engineered flooring repair typically take? Repair times vary depending on the extent of damage, but most repairs can be completed within a few hours to a day.

Is it possible to repair only the damaged sections of engineered flooring? Yes, many service providers offer spot repairs that focus solely on the affected areas to restore the floor’s appearance.

Are repairs to engineered flooring permanent? Properly performed repairs can be durable, but ongoing wear or damage may require future maintenance or repairs.

How can I prevent future damage to engineered flooring? Protecting the floor from excessive moisture, using furniture pads, and avoiding high heels can help minimize future issues.
